mirror of
https://github.com/xHyroM/website.git
synced 2024-11-22 15:01:05 +01:00
feat: add fireworks
This commit is contained in:
parent
18adf47a28
commit
b9b690423b
3 changed files with 24 additions and 0 deletions
11
package-lock.json
generated
11
package-lock.json
generated
|
@ -14,6 +14,7 @@
|
||||||
"@astrojs/tailwind": "^2.1.3",
|
"@astrojs/tailwind": "^2.1.3",
|
||||||
"astro": "^1.6.12",
|
"astro": "^1.6.12",
|
||||||
"astro-compress": "^1.1.17",
|
"astro-compress": "^1.1.17",
|
||||||
|
"fireworks-js": "^2.10.0",
|
||||||
"html-minifier": "^4.0.0",
|
"html-minifier": "^4.0.0",
|
||||||
"tailwindcss": "^3.2.4"
|
"tailwindcss": "^3.2.4"
|
||||||
}
|
}
|
||||||
|
@ -2686,6 +2687,11 @@
|
||||||
"pkg-dir": "^4.2.0"
|
"pkg-dir": "^4.2.0"
|
||||||
}
|
}
|
||||||
},
|
},
|
||||||
|
"node_modules/fireworks-js": {
|
||||||
|
"version": "2.10.0",
|
||||||
|
"resolved": "https://registry.npmjs.org/fireworks-js/-/fireworks-js-2.10.0.tgz",
|
||||||
|
"integrity": "sha512-SC5pGAwLDGo92FN9WmflM6fMB0vOyrTauUd/pn6rKIb0/NQ0z2R6CYqSQ4rxRl5qdHVdKbeYw01Wdnfd87ETTg=="
|
||||||
|
},
|
||||||
"node_modules/formdata-polyfill": {
|
"node_modules/formdata-polyfill": {
|
||||||
"version": "4.0.10",
|
"version": "4.0.10",
|
||||||
"resolved": "https://registry.npmjs.org/formdata-polyfill/-/formdata-polyfill-4.0.10.tgz",
|
"resolved": "https://registry.npmjs.org/formdata-polyfill/-/formdata-polyfill-4.0.10.tgz",
|
||||||
|
@ -9760,6 +9766,11 @@
|
||||||
"pkg-dir": "^4.2.0"
|
"pkg-dir": "^4.2.0"
|
||||||
}
|
}
|
||||||
},
|
},
|
||||||
|
"fireworks-js": {
|
||||||
|
"version": "2.10.0",
|
||||||
|
"resolved": "https://registry.npmjs.org/fireworks-js/-/fireworks-js-2.10.0.tgz",
|
||||||
|
"integrity": "sha512-SC5pGAwLDGo92FN9WmflM6fMB0vOyrTauUd/pn6rKIb0/NQ0z2R6CYqSQ4rxRl5qdHVdKbeYw01Wdnfd87ETTg=="
|
||||||
|
},
|
||||||
"formdata-polyfill": {
|
"formdata-polyfill": {
|
||||||
"version": "4.0.10",
|
"version": "4.0.10",
|
||||||
"resolved": "https://registry.npmjs.org/formdata-polyfill/-/formdata-polyfill-4.0.10.tgz",
|
"resolved": "https://registry.npmjs.org/formdata-polyfill/-/formdata-polyfill-4.0.10.tgz",
|
||||||
|
|
|
@ -17,6 +17,7 @@
|
||||||
"@astrojs/tailwind": "^2.1.3",
|
"@astrojs/tailwind": "^2.1.3",
|
||||||
"astro": "^1.6.12",
|
"astro": "^1.6.12",
|
||||||
"astro-compress": "^1.1.17",
|
"astro-compress": "^1.1.17",
|
||||||
|
"fireworks-js": "^2.10.0",
|
||||||
"html-minifier": "^4.0.0",
|
"html-minifier": "^4.0.0",
|
||||||
"tailwindcss": "^3.2.4"
|
"tailwindcss": "^3.2.4"
|
||||||
}
|
}
|
||||||
|
|
|
@ -45,8 +45,20 @@
|
||||||
</head>
|
</head>
|
||||||
<body class="bg-dark overflow-x-hidden font-['Source Code Pro']">
|
<body class="bg-dark overflow-x-hidden font-['Source Code Pro']">
|
||||||
<slot />
|
<slot />
|
||||||
|
<div class='fireworks-container h-full w-full absolute top-0 left-0 z-[-1000]' />
|
||||||
<script>
|
<script>
|
||||||
import "../scripts/menu.js";
|
import "../scripts/menu.js";
|
||||||
|
|
||||||
|
import { Fireworks } from 'fireworks-js';
|
||||||
|
|
||||||
|
export const fireworksContainer = document.querySelector<HTMLDivElement>(
|
||||||
|
'.fireworks-container'
|
||||||
|
)!
|
||||||
|
|
||||||
|
const fireworks = new Fireworks(fireworksContainer, {
|
||||||
|
|
||||||
|
})
|
||||||
|
fireworks.start()
|
||||||
</script>
|
</script>
|
||||||
</body>
|
</body>
|
||||||
</html>
|
</html>
|
||||||
|
|
Loading…
Reference in a new issue